Abstract

The invention discloses a surface flow velocity sensor comprising a conical front shell, an annular heating device fixedly connected with the front shell, a filter net fixed between the front shell and the heating device, a rear shell fixed to the other end of the heating device, and a sensor fixed between the heating device and the rear shell. The conical front shell contacts water first, and the conical shape provides a streamlined design which adapts to the flow of water. The heating device, which is fixedly connected to the rear end of the front shell, has a very good heating effect on the water flowing through, and therefore, the water temperature needed by the sensor can be achieved. The filter net is fixedly arranged between the heating device and the front shell, and the filter net can filter the water entering the inside from the front shell to prevent impurities from blocking the sensor. The rear shell is arranged at the rear end of the heating device, and the sensor is arranged between the rear shell and the heating device. When the water flow heated by the heating device flows through the sensor, the temperature for normal work of the sensor is achieved.

technical field [0001] The invention relates to the technical field of water flow velocity measurement, in particular to a surface flow velocity sensor. Background technique [0002] Among many hydrological indicators, the flow rate of river water is an important measurement data, which has important applications in monitoring river water flow, disaster prevention and mitigation, etc. The measurement of surface velocity is often carried out in different environments. In watersheds with relatively low water temperature, it has a great influence on the measurement results of flow velocity. The measurement of flow velocity needs to be performed at a specific temperature to achieve more accurate results, while the general surface velocity The sensor cannot effectively avoid the influence of temperature, and the error can only be reduced through data analysis and calculation, but the actual effect is not good.
